How Scripture on Marriage Actually Works
At its core, Scripture on Marriage emphasizes partnership built on trust, patience, and mutual care. It encourages partners to see marriage not just as a legal union but as a sacred dynamic of support and growth. Passages highlight being “one flesh,” called to remain present in illness and joy, to listen deeply, and to uphold dignity for both individuals. These teachings guide couples toward communication rooted in honesty and empathy—not perfection—creating space for strength through vulnerability.
